Transaction 704150da55ebf1c1a25c81f0cb64c0b63686806693333561e117b8bea9784053
1 Input
1 Output
-
704150da55ebf1c1a25c81f0cb64c0b63686806693333561e117b8bea9784053:0
- value
- 135100760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a0d51831ddde98e3d2bb4860f81d99b20726921c OP_EQUAL
- address
- 3GMRKJWtpgLwgCEgZpG2TYgHPvwcswiFRq